Output 585ea08b9313196edb8aedbeda4392803bf570f85db5512e5c0e4fb4f5a6f044:0

value
35668426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dc9d77b7e95b28fbd155b4eb65e3dc71401778f OP_EQUAL
address
MDXsFLjHv57Cuh59m3CPYqiH9zf49MDBfg
transaction
585ea08b9313196edb8aedbeda4392803bf570f85db5512e5c0e4fb4f5a6f044
spent
true